What to check before choosing a building with low historical violations in NYC
- Expect buildings with a history of minor or no violations reported in NYC open records.
- Always confirm the current state of the building; historical data may not reflect current conditions.
- Check the building's maintenance policies and how they handle repairs or tenant complaints.
- Understand the lease terms and any fees related to repairs or building maintenance.
- Engage with tenant communities or forums for real-time feedback about the building.
